Right now, you will find four -sorts of identifiers in active use: +There are a bunch of different identifiers to refer to other nodes or definitions +in the HIR. In short: +- A [`DefId`] refers to a *definition* in any crate. +- A [`LocalDefId`] refers to a *definition* in the currently compiled crate. +- A [`HirId`] refers to *any node* in the HIR. -- [`DefId`], which primarily names "definitions" or top-level items. - - You can think of a [`DefId`] as being shorthand for a very explicit - and complete path, like `std::collections::HashMap`. However, - these paths are able to name things that are not nameable in - normal Rust (e.g. impls), and they also include extra information - about the crate (such as its version number, as two versions of - the same crate can co-exist). - - A [`DefId`] really consists of two parts, a `CrateNum` (which - identifies the crate) and a `DefIndex` (which indexes into a list - of items that is maintained per crate). -- [`HirId`], which combines the index of a particular item with an - offset within that item. - - the key point of a [`HirId`] is that it is *relative* to some item - (which is named via a [`DefId`]). -- [`BodyId`], this is an identifier that refers to a specific - body (definition of a function or constant) in the crate. It is currently - effectively a "newtype'd" [`HirId`]. -- [`NodeId`], which is an absolute id that identifies a single node in the HIR - tree. - - While these are still in common use, **they are being slowly phased out**. - - Since they are absolute within the crate, adding a new node anywhere in the - tree causes the [`NodeId`]s of all subsequent code in the crate to change. - This is terrible for incremental compilation, as you can perhaps imagine. +For more detailed information, check out the [chapter on identifiers][ids].
